Cheshire Homes of Swaziland (CheSwa) is a registered Non-Governmental Organization (NGO) located in Matsapha. Its main function is to offer rehabilitative services to the disabled. CheSwa was established in 1981 and was officially opened in September 1986 to provide comprehensive rehabilitative services which are accessible, appropriate and affordable to all people with a disability in Eswatini.
It is a member of the Leonard Cheshire Disability (LCD) Alliance; however it is autonomous in its operations. It is part of the Leonard Cheshire Disability (LCD) Global Alliance committed to working with persons with disability (PWD). LCD was established by the late captain Leonard Cheshire hence the name Cheshire Homes. The first Home was set up in the United Kingdom in 1945.
